It is well known that the discretization of a finite element method results in a linear system of equations, in which the matrix and the load vector are usually computed by numerical integration. The inexact integration may lead to a different linear system, and consequently, produce a different finite element solution. In this talk, we will first discuss the existing results on the impact of quadrature rules on the finite element approximation in the energy norm. Then, a sharp estimate on the convergence rate of the finite element approximation with numerical integration for linear functionals will be presented. This is the joint work with Ivo Babuska and Uday Banerjee.
